Hard Fork in Cryptocurrencies

A hard fork in cryptocurrencies is the process of creating a new cryptocurrency that becomes a branch of an already existing cryptocurrency. The new cryptocurrency often has a different technology, a completely different price, and even a different team of developers.
What Is an ICO in Cryptocurrencies

ICO — in cryptocurrencies, this is a kind of presentation of the idea for a new cryptocurrency project, as well as fundraising for the implementation of that project.
What are kefir and efir in cryptocurrencies?

Kefir and efir are nothing other than slang names for the Ethereum cryptocurrency.
